How To Choose The Best Dual Voltage Travel Hair Dryer
Choosing a travel hair dryer that works across borders involves more than checking a voltage box. You need to match the electrical system of your destination with your hair type and drying speed expectations.
Voltage Switching: Automatic vs. Manual
Automatic dual voltage is the safer and simpler choice. It uses an internal sensing circuit that adjusts the motor to the local grid power (typically 100–240V). Manual switch models require you to physically toggle a switch before plugging in — if you forget, the motor can burn out instantly. Every dryer on this list uses automatic switching, removing that risk.
Motor Power: Wattage vs. RPM
Wattage tells you how much electrical power the dryer draws, not its actual airspeed. A high-RPM brushless motor (often 100,000+ RPM) can deliver faster drying with lower wattage, which is ideal for the limited circuits found in many overseas hotels. Look for brushless motor models if you need to dry thick or long hair quickly without tripping breakers.
Attachments and Heat Control
A folding handle and magnetic attachments make a big difference in packing efficiency. A concentrator nozzle focuses airflow for straightening, while a diffuser helps define curls without blowing them apart. Multiple heat and speed settings — including a cool-shot button — let you adjust to different hair densities and room temperatures without overheating your scalp.

1. HOT TOOLS Pro Artist Black Gold Hair Dryer
The HOT TOOLS Black Gold delivers a punchy 2000W AC motor that slashes drying time by nearly half compared to standard travel dryers. It’s not the lightest option at around 2.7 pounds, but the sturdy build and consistent heat output make it feel like a salon-grade tool that happens to travel. The automatic dual voltage means you can plug into European or Asian outlets without flipping a switch — just bring a physical plug adapter.
Four heat and three speed settings, plus a turbo boost button, give you granular control over airflow. The ceramic and ionic technology helps lock in moisture and reduce frizz, even when you’re drying in a humid bathroom. Users consistently report shinier results and less heat damage compared to cheaper dryers they used before.
Some units have shown intermittent heating issues after a few months of steady use, so it’s a dryer that favors occasional travel over daily professional abuse. The detachable end cap makes cleaning simple, and the long cord adds flexibility in tight hotel outlets. For someone who wants hotel-room drying performance that rivals their home setup, this is the power standard.

2. BaBylissPRO Nano Titanium Professional Dryer
Despite its 1400W rating, the BaBylissPRO Nano Titanium punches well above its weight class thanks to a focused airflow nozzle and nano-titanium ionic technology that pushes heat into the hair shaft without scorching the outer cuticle. Weighing just over 10 ounces, this is one of the lightest dual-voltage dryers you can buy — ideal for stylists with wrist strain or travelers who hate lugging heavy tools.
The nine heat and speed combinations give you more tuning range than any other dryer on this list. You get a concentrator nozzle for precision, a deep-contoured diffuser for curl definition, and a straightening pic that mimics the effect of a flat iron. The cold shot button locks in your style, and the 9-foot cord provides plenty of reach in awkward hotel bathrooms.
One catch: heat output can feel inconsistent if you don’t keep the removable mesh filter clean. A clogged filter drastically reduces warm airflow. Users with very thick or long hair may find it slightly slower than a full-size 2000W unit, but the trade-off in packability is worth it. It runs quieter than a Dyson and fits into a small toiletry bag.

3. PLAVOGUE 1500W Ionic Travel Hair Dryer
The PLAVOGUE is engineered for tech-savvy travelers who want precise control over heat. Its 160,000 RPM brushless motor generates a 36m/s airflow that dries hair about five times faster than basic travel dryers, and the LCD display shows real-time temperature — you can see exactly what your scalp is getting. The microprocessor checks temperature 100 times per second and maintains a consistent 176°F to reduce breakage.
A smart memory setting remembers your last heat and speed combo, which saves time in shared bathrooms or early-morning scrambles for a flight. It also includes a magnetic concentrator and diffuser, plus a European plug adapter. The 500 million negative ion count helps smooth frizz in humid destinations like Bangkok or London.
Some users reported that the magnetic attachments can pop off during use if you’re too aggressive with brushing. A few travelers also noted that it didn’t function reliably on certain European circuits, so testing before a long trip is wise. At 0.88 pounds, it’s light enough to keep in your personal item without thinking about it.

4. Dreame Pocket Hair Dryer
The Dreame Pocket pushes portability to its logical extreme — it’s only 1.97 inches thick when folded and weighs just 0.66 pounds. Despite its tiny footprint, the 110,000 RPM brushless motor dries short hair in about 40 seconds. The two attachments (unfrizz nozzle and curling nozzle) are magnetic and swap easily, and the advanced NTC thermistor checks temperature 300 times per second to stay below 135°F.
With five settings including a hot-and-cold cycle and an instant cold-shot button, you can tailor the airflow to your hair type and desired finish. The 300 million negative ions help lock in moisture and reduce static, even in dry airplane cabins. It also runs under 60 dB — quieter than any standard travel dryer, making it a strong option for shared hostel rooms or early-morning hotel use.
A major limitation: this model runs on 120V only and is NOT dual-voltage. Some listings are ambiguous, so double-check the product description if you need cross-border capability. Some units have also shown quality issues after a year, with the plug or motor failing. For domestic use or single-country trips, though, it’s nearly unbeatable for size and speed.
